Call for Guest Editors-Acta Translational Medicine (ATM)
Acta Translational Medicine (ATM)
Invitation for Scholars to Serve as Guest Editors for Special Issues
The Acta Translational Medicine (ATM) invites qualified scholars, researchers, and experts from universities and research institutions worldwide to apply for the position of Guest Editor for upcoming Special Issues.
We welcome academics with strong research backgrounds and international academic experience to propose and organize Special Issues focusing on emerging topics, interdisciplinary research, and frontier developments in translational medicine and biomedical research.

Guest Editors will be responsible for:
-
Proposing a Special Issue topic aligned with current research trends;
-
Developing the Call for Papers and promoting the Special Issue within the academic community;
-
Inviting potential authors and encouraging high-quality submissions;
-
Coordinating the peer-review process with the editorial office;
-
Providing recommendations on manuscript decisions based on reviewers' comments;
-
Contributing to the academic quality and visibility of the Special Issue.
Applicants should:
-
Hold a Ph.D. degree or equivalent academic qualification;
-
Be affiliated with a recognized university or research institution;
-
Have a strong publication record in relevant research fields;
-
Possess experience in academic reviewing, editorial work, or research project management;
-
Demonstrate enthusiasm for promoting international academic exchange.
